## What is the Latency of Blockchain Consensus Latency?

Blockchain Consensus Latency, within cryptocurrency, options trading, and financial derivatives, represents the temporal delay between a transaction's initiation and its final, irreversible confirmation across the network. This delay is a critical performance metric, directly impacting transaction throughput and overall system responsiveness. Factors influencing this latency include block propagation times, consensus algorithm complexity, and network congestion, all of which contribute to the overall delay experienced by participants. Minimizing consensus latency is paramount for achieving scalability and supporting high-frequency trading strategies reliant on rapid order execution.

## What is the Consensus of Blockchain Consensus Latency?

The core of blockchain consensus latency lies in the mechanisms employed to achieve agreement among network participants regarding the validity and order of transactions. Proof-of-Work (PoW), Proof-of-Stake (PoS), and their variants each introduce unique latency characteristics, with PoW generally exhibiting higher latency due to computational intensity and block creation intervals. Newer consensus protocols, such as Delegated Proof-of-Stake (DPoS) and Byzantine Fault Tolerance (BFT) variations, aim to reduce latency by streamlining the validation process and minimizing the number of required confirmations. The choice of consensus mechanism significantly shapes the trade-off between security, decentralization, and speed.

## What is the Application of Blockchain Consensus Latency?

In the context of cryptocurrency derivatives, options trading, and financial derivatives, blockchain consensus latency directly affects the feasibility of real-time settlement and automated execution strategies. High latency can introduce slippage and price discrepancies, particularly in volatile markets, undermining the effectiveness of algorithmic trading systems. Furthermore, latency impacts the efficiency of decentralized exchanges (DEXs) and the ability to support complex financial instruments requiring near-instantaneous confirmation. Reducing blockchain consensus latency is therefore essential for unlocking the full potential of blockchain technology in these sophisticated financial applications.
